£9,000 Awarded in compensation

It was heart breaking to know that I would ultimately lose my other tooth even after the needed procedures to preserve it. I was told that the extraction of my other tooth could have been avoided if my dentist had treated the tooth decay earlier. Mr M from South East

Injury

Analysis of his dental records revealed that Dr H had consistently failed to diagnose and treat tooth decay between 2015 and 2016. All this led to the problems Mr M experienced and to him losing his tooth in the future.

Resolution

The Dental Law Partnership took on Mr M’s case in 2017. The case was successfully settled in 2020 when the dentist paid £9,000 in an out of court settlement. The dentist did not admit liability.
